After the drive spins up, you hear the clack of the brake, and then the head starts seeking around, right? It should be seeking around a lot, not just a blip ever second.

When I got my Lisa, its Widges was non functional. When I powered it up the drive would spin up, but it would just sit there, blipping ever second, presumably looking for track 0. In frustration I grabbed the head motor and twisted it a bunch. Then, low and behold, the drive started working, booted into MacWorks, and showed me all the previous owner's documents :P
